As an anonymous user, clicking "My issues" returns a page with all issues with the title "Issues for All". In the D5 version, one would get an "Access denied" message. While I think this is an improvement, it can be somewhat misleading.
Perhaps swapping the menu item "My issues" with "All issues" for anonymous users be a good idea?
